## Changelog — Gildrow Seat-Map Renderer v4.2

Changed defaults. Zoom clamping now on by default; legacy polygon mode removed; balcony tiers render lazily. Operators upgrading from 4.1 must re-pin their overrides, since old defaults are no longer inferred at startup. No schema migration needed. For the release build, ship with the defaults below.

config for kajeg-kahog:
WENIX_LOG_LEVEL=debug
WENIX_METRICS_HOST=metrics.wenix.qirvansys.corp
WENIX_POOL_SIZE=4

Night-shift staff: Floor 4 of the Tellhaven Building opens this week. After 21:00, access is via the rear stairwell only; the lifts are locked out overnight during the settling period. Complete a walk-through of the new floor once per shift and log it. The stairwell keypad accepts the code below.

badge for yahop-fawep: bdg-XBKXI-68071

## Tuning Log Compaction

Grainpipe compacts segment files in the background to reclaim space from superseded messages. Compaction competes with consumer reads for disk bandwidth, so be deliberate: aggressive settings reduce storage but can raise tail latency on the Osthaven brokers. Always change one parameter at a time, measure for a full traffic cycle, and record results in the runbook. The defaults we ship, and their safe ranges, are shown below.

tuning constants:
RATE_LIMITS = {
    "istox": 465,
    "wendor": 846,
    "novvan": 466,
    "julok": 655,
    "sorax": 651,
    "belath": 752,
    "druax": 1007,
}